Xue‐Feng Pei is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Pharmacology and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Xue‐Feng Pei has authored 20 papers receiving a total of 664 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Organic Chemistry, 9 papers in Pharmacology and 7 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Xue‐Feng Pei’s work include Cholinesterase and Neurodegenerative Diseases (9 papers), Chemical synthesis and alkaloids (7 papers) and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(4 papers). Xue‐Feng Pei is often cited by papers focused on Cholinesterase and Neurodegenerative Diseases (9 papers), Chemical synthesis and alkaloids (7 papers) and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(4 papers). Xue‐Feng Pei collaborates with scholars based in United States and China. Xue‐Feng Pei's co-authors include Arnold Brossi, Nigel H. Greig, Donald K. Ingram, Timothy T. Soncrant, Ernest Hamel, Nga Y. Nguyen, Ruoli Bai, Qian‐sheng Yu, Zelleka Getahun and Joseph Bekisz and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, Journal of Medicinal Chemistry and Neuroreport.
